what is Strava MCP Server?
Strava MCP Server is an implementation of the Model Context Protocol (MCP) for the Strava API, designed to facilitate interactions with Strava's data and services.
how to use Strava MCP Server?
To use the Strava MCP Server, clone the repository from GitHub, set up your environment, and follow the instructions in the README to configure the server and connect it to the Strava API.

FAQ from Strava MCP Server?
- Is Strava MCP Server free to use?
Yes! Strava MCP Server is open-source and free to use under the MIT license.
- What programming language is Strava MCP Server written in?
The server is implemented in JavaScript.
